RTP300s are good Vonage devices. I have its wireless-enabled sibling, the WRTP54G. I'd put that WRT54G "out front": Modem -> WRT54G . WRT54G -> RTP300 . WRT54G -> RTP300 . WRT54G -> PC's (wired and wireless) Then go in and set up the QoS on the WRT54G so the RTP300s both get priority access. The WRT54G, even the current version, is a good router. I'm lucky enough to have an older one, which is now sold as a WRT54GL as mentioned in an earlier post. With aftermarket firmware (I use a project called "Tomato"), the router is exceptionally impressive, and you can adjust things to get better wireless signal out of it (including turning the radio power up far beyond Linksys-recommended levels, as long as you keep it in a cool place - heat is your enemy when you overdrive that radio). However, a good set of high-gain antennas will give you a similar benefit. As mentioned earlier, you can transfer both lines to a single RTP300 if you want, as long as they are under the same Vonage account. This basically allows you to remove one of them (put it in a safe place in case your primary one gets damaged) and save a little space, a little power, and a network connection. An RTP300 is designed to handle two Vonage lines. Transferring the lines can be done on the Vonage web site, with no need to call customer service.
